About Michelle Wilson, Ed.D

Michelle Wilson, Ed.D, serves as the Director of Evaluation & Learning at the National Fund for Workforce Solutions, where she focuses on advancing racial and economic equity. With over 18 years of experience in community-level research and program development, she has held various leadership roles in educational and nonprofit organizations.

Education and Expertise

Michelle Wilson holds a Doctor of Education (Ed.D.) in Educational Leadership and Administration from North Carolina State University. She also earned a Master of Applied Anthropology from the University of Maryland College Park, where she focused on Program Development and Evaluation. Additionally, she has a Bachelor of Arts in Sociology from North Carolina Agricultural and Technical State University. Involvement in Workforce Equity Projects

Michelle Wilson is actively involved in the Advancing Workforce Equity project, collaborating with National Equity Atlas and Burning Glass Technologies. This initiative aims to identify and address key drivers of inequity in workforce policies and programs. She also leads the National Fund's collaboration with PolicyLink, focusing on advancing racial and economic equity. Her work is supported by projects funded by JPMorgan Chase, emphasizing her commitment to addressing workforce equity issues.

Career Background and Research Focus

With over 18 years of experience, Michelle Wilson has a strong background in conducting community-level research, evaluation, and program development. She has held various roles, including Director of the Center for Applied Research at Central Piedmont Community College and Director of Program Evaluation at Eliada Homes. Her research focuses on access and equity in health and educational settings, specializing in research and evaluation design and implementation in complex environments.
